Distance between Augusta ME and Portland ME

The distance from Augusta to Portland is 90 kilometers by road including 87 kilometers on motorways. Road takes approximately 52 minutes and goes through Falmouth, Freeport, Yarmouth and Todds Corners.

There are tolls on the route.

What city is halfway between Augusta and Portland?

The halfway point between Augusta and Portland is Freeport. It is located about 14 km from the exact midpoint by road.

The distance from Freeport to Augusta is 59 km and driving will take about 34 min. The road between Freeport and Portland has length 30 km and will take approximately 17 min.

Where is Augusta in relation to Portland?

Augusta is located 82 km north-east of Portland.

Augusta has geographic coordinates: latitude 44.31058, longitude -69.77967.

Portland has geographic coordinates: latitude 43.66103, longitude -70.25486.

Which highway goes from Augusta to Portland?

The route from Augusta to Portland follows I 295.

Other minor sections pass along the road:

  • I 95: 10 km
  • US 202: 3 km
  • ME 17: 3 km
  • ME 100: 3 km
  • ME 11: 3 km
  • US 1: 2 km
  • US 1A: 1 km
